Interfacing RTC DS1307



Hi,

I want to interface RTC ds1307 with Tiva using I2C.I have gone through the working of I2c module in Tiva ,as it has been given in an example of Tiva codes.

I have interfaced the RTC module in PIC using register level programming ,but finding it difficult to implement in Tiva.

  • Hi,
    Following is my code, I have connected SCL to PB2 and SDA to PB3,along with that I have connected 4.7k pullup reistors with SCL and SDA .I am trying to print the output on my serial monitor through UART but I am not getting any response over there.Please help me debug my code!!!!

    • board-Tm4C123G Launchpad
    • crystal frequency-32.768 Khz




    #include "hw_memmap.h"
    #include "hw_types.h"
    #include "hw_i2c.h"
    #include "i2c.h"
    #include "sysctl.h"
    #include "gpio.h"
    #include "uartstdio.h"
    #include "systick.h"
    #include "uart.h"
    //#include "Debug1.h"
    #include "ustdlib.h"

    #define BYTE unsigned char
    #define SLAVE_ADDRESS 0x68
    extern void InitConsole(void);
    extern unsigned char dec2bcd(unsigned char val) ;
    extern unsigned char bcd2dec(unsigned char val) ;



    unsigned char dec2bcd(unsigned char val)
    {
    return ((val/0xA*0x10)+(val%0xA));
    }

    // convert BCD to binary
    unsigned char bcd2dec(unsigned char val)
    {
    return ((val/0x10*0xA)+(val%0x10));
    }
    void InitConsole(void)
    {

    SysCtlPeripheralEnable(SYSCTL_PERIPH_GPIOA);

    GPIOPinConfigure(GPIO_PA0_U0RX);
    GPIOPinConfigure(GPIO_PA1_U0TX);

    GPIOPinTypeUART(GPIO_PORTA_BASE, GPIO_PIN_0 | GPIO_PIN_1);

    UARTStdioInit(0);
    }

    int main()
    {
    unsigned long sec=3,min =59,hour = 12,day = 4,date = 3,month = 12,year = 10,tsec,tmin,thour,tday,tdate,tmonth,tyear;
    unsigned char Last_Value = 1;
    SysCtlClockSet(SYSCTL_SYSDIV_1 | SYSCTL_USE_OSC | SYSCTL_OSC_MAIN | SYSCTL_XTAL_8MHZ);
    InitConsole();

    SysCtlPeripheralEnable(SYSCTL_PERIPH_I2C0);
    SysCtlPeripheralEnable(SYSCTL_PERIPH_GPIOB);
    SysTickPeriodSet(SysCtlClockGet());
    SysTickEnable();

    GPIOPinConfigure(GPIO_PB2_I2C0SCL);
    GPIOPinConfigure(GPIO_PB3_I2C0SDA);
    GPIOPinTypeI2C(GPIO_PORTB_BASE, GPIO_PIN_2 | GPIO_PIN_3);

    I2CMasterInitExpClk(I2C0_MASTER_BASE, SysCtlClockGet(), false);
    I2CMasterSlaveAddrSet(I2C0_MASTER_BASE, SLAVE_ADDRESS , false);

    I2CMasterDataPut(I2C0_MASTER_BASE, 0);
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_SEND_START);
    while(I2CMasterBusy(I2C0_MASTER_BASE));

    I2CMasterDataPut(I2C0_MASTER_BASE, dec2bcd(sec));
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_SEND_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));

    I2CMasterDataPut(I2C0_MASTER_BASE, dec2bcd(min));
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_SEND_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));

    I2CMasterDataPut(I2C0_MASTER_BASE, dec2bcd(hour));
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_SEND_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));

    I2CMasterDataPut(I2C0_MASTER_BASE, dec2bcd(day));
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_SEND_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));

    I2CMasterDataPut(I2C0_MASTER_BASE, dec2bcd(date));
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_SEND_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));

    I2CMasterDataPut(I2C0_MASTER_BASE, dec2bcd(month));
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_SEND_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));

    I2CMasterDataPut(I2C0_MASTER_BASE, dec2bcd(year));
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_SEND_FINISH);
    while(I2CMasterBusy(I2C0_MASTER_BASE));

    while(1)
    {
    I2CMasterSlaveAddrSet(I2C0_MASTER_BASE, SLAVE_ADDRESS , false);
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_SEND_START);

    I2CMasterDataPut(I2C0_MASTER_BASE, 0x00);
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_SEND_FINISH);
    while(I2CMasterBusy(I2C0_MASTER_BASE));

    I2CMasterSlaveAddrSet(I2C0_MASTER_BASE, SLAVE_ADDRESS , true);
    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_RECEIVE_START);
    while(I2CMasterBusy(I2C0_MASTER_BASE));
    sec = I2CMasterDataGet(I2C0_MASTER_BASE);

    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_RECEIVE_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));
    min = I2CMasterDataGet(I2C0_MASTER_BASE);

    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_RECEIVE_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));
    hour = I2CMasterDataGet(I2C0_MASTER_BASE);

    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_RECEIVE_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));
    day = I2CMasterDataGet(I2C0_MASTER_BASE);

    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_RECEIVE_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));
    date = I2CMasterDataGet(I2C0_MASTER_BASE);

    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_RECEIVE_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));
    month = I2CMasterDataGet(I2C0_MASTER_BASE);

    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_RECEIVE_CONT);
    while(I2CMasterBusy(I2C0_MASTER_BASE));
    year = I2CMasterDataGet(I2C0_MASTER_BASE);

    I2CMasterControl(I2C0_MASTER_BASE, I2C_MASTER_CMD_BURST_RECEIVE_FINISH);
    while(I2CMasterBusy(I2C0_MASTER_BASE));

    tsec = bcd2dec(sec)&0x7f;
    tmin = bcd2dec(min);
    thour = bcd2dec(hour)&0x3f;
    tday = bcd2dec(day);
    tdate = bcd2dec(date);
    tmonth = bcd2dec(month);
    tyear = bcd2dec(year);
    if(Last_Value != tsec)
    {

    UARTprintf("%02d:%02d:%02d \n%02d %02d/%02d/%02d\n",thour,tmin,tsec,tday,tdate,tmonth,tyear);
    Last_Value = tsec;
    tsec = 0;
    }

    }


    }
